Linux常用的基本命令05

简介:

shutdown
作用:关机或定时关系操作系统
常用选项:
 -c  取消关机计划
 -f  重新启动时不执行fsck
 -F  重新启动时执行fsck
 -h  关机 后边可接时间或now 单独一个数字默认单位是分钟
 -r  重启 后边可接时间或now 单独一个数字默认单位是分钟
 -k  只是送出信息给所有用户,但不会实际关机,单独一个数字默认单位是分钟
实例:

1
2
3
4
5
6
7
8
9
10
11
12
13
[root@jacken ~] # shutdown -f 3
Broadcast message from root@jacken ( /dev/pts/0 ) at 12:33 ...
The system is going down  for  maintenance  in  3 minutes!
shutdown : Shutdown cancelled
(操作关机的终端,无法再输入命令,其它终端会收到提示,按回车即可继续输入命令,在操作关机的终端执行Ctril+C可以取消关机。在其它终端执行 shutdown  -c会取消关机。)
[root@jacken ~]
[root@jacken ~] # shutdown -F 3
Broadcast message from root@jacken ( /dev/pts/0 ) at 12:34 ...
The system is going down  for  maintenance  in  3 minutes!
shutdown : Shutdown cancelled
[root@jacken ~] # shutdown -k  10
[root@jacken ~] # Broadcast message from root@jacken (/dev/pts/3) at 12:42 ...
The system is going down  for  maintenance  in  10 minutes!其它登录的终端也会收到提示。按Enter键即可继续输入命令。

init
作用:切换linux运行级别
常用选项:
7个运行级别
 0:系统停机状态,系统默认运行级别不能设为0,否则不能正常启动
 1:单用户工作状态,root权限,用于系统维护,禁止远程登陆
 2:多用户状态(没有NFS)
 3:完全的多用户状态(有NFS),登陆后进入控制台命令行模式
 4:系统未使用,保留
 5:X11控制台,登陆后进入图形GUI模式
 6:系统正常关闭并重启,默认运行级别不能设为6,否则不能正常启动
实例:

1
2
3
4
5
6
7
[root@jacken ~] # cat /etc/inittab | grep ^id
id :3:initdefault:
运行级别的配置文件
[root@jacken ~] # runlevel 
S 3
[root@jacken ~]
上一次系统的运行级别和现在的运行级别,S代表上次是单用户模式。

reboot
作用:重启操作系统
常用选项:
 -d 重新启动时不把数据写入记录文件/var/tmp/wtmp
 -f 强制重新开机,不调用shutdown指令的功能
 -i 关闭网络设置之后再重新启动系统
 -n 保存数据后再重新启动系统
 -w 仅做测试,并不真的将系统重新开机,只会把重开机的数据写入/var/log目录下的wtmp记录文件
注释:halt的工作过程差不多跟reboot一样﹐不过它是引发主机关机﹐而reboot是重启
实例:

1
2
[root@jacken ~] # reboot -w
[root@jacken ~] #

last
作用:显示近期用户或终端的登录情况,它的使用权限是所有用户
常用选项:
 -f file:指定用文件file作为查询用的log文件
 -x:显示系统关闭、用户登录和退出的历史
实例:
[root@jacken ~]# last -f /var/log/wtmp
yang     pts/2        192.168.1.254    Mon Mar 23 13:14   still logged in   
root     pts/1        192.168.1.254    Mon Mar 23 13:13   still logged in   
root     pts/0        192.168.1.254    Mon Mar 23 13:05 - down   (00:00)    
reboot   system boot  2.6.32-504.el6.x Mon Mar 23 13:01 - 13:05  (00:03)    
root     pts/4        192.168.1.254    Mon Mar 23 12:41 - down   (00:19)    
root     pts/3        192.168.1.254    Mon Mar 23 12:40 - down   (00:20)    
root     tty1                          Mon Mar 23 12:40 - down   (00:20)    
root     pts/2        192.168.1.254    Mon Mar 23 12:33 - 12:57  (00:23)    
root     pts/1        192.168.1.254    Mon Mar 23 12:33 - 12:59  (00:25)    
root     pts/0        192.168.1.254    Mon Mar 23 12:26 - 12:58  (00:32)    
reboot   system boot  2.6.32-504.el6.x Mon Mar 23 12:13 - 13:01  (00:47)    
root     pts/1        192.168.1.254    Fri Jan  2 08:29 - down  (77+09:13) 

wtmp begins Fri Jan  2 08:29:32 2015
[root@jacken ~]# 
[root@jacken ~]# last -x
yang     pts/2        192.168.1.254    Mon Mar 23 13:14   still logged in   
root     pts/1        192.168.1.254    Mon Mar 23 13:13   still logged in   
shutdown system down  2.6.32-504.el6.x Mon Mar 23 13:05 - 08:00 (-16517+-5:-
root     pts/0        192.168.1.254    Mon Mar 23 13:05 - down   (00:00)    
runlevel (to lvl 3)   2.6.32-504.el6.x Mon Mar 23 13:01 - 13:05  (00:03)    
reboot   system boot  2.6.32-504.el6.x Mon Mar 23 13:01 - 13:05  (00:03)    
shutdown system down  2.6.32-504.el6.x Mon Mar 23 13:01 - 13:01  (00:00)    
runlevel (to lvl 0)   2.6.32-504.el6.x Mon Mar 23 13:01 - 13:01  (00:00)    
root     pts/4        192.168.1.254    Mon Mar 23 12:41 - down   (00:19)    
root     pts/3        192.168.1.254    Mon Mar 23 12:40 - down   (00:20)    
root     tty1                          Mon Mar 23 12:40 - down   (00:20)    
runlevel (to lvl 3)   2.6.32-504.el6.x Mon Mar 23 12:40 - 13:01  (00:20)    
runlevel (to lvl S)   2.6.32-504.el6.x Mon Mar 23 12:39 - 12:40  (00:00)    
runlevel (to lvl 1)   2.6.32-504.el6.x Mon Mar 23 12:39 - 12:39  (00:00)    
root     pts/2        192.168.1.254    Mon Mar 23 12:33 - 12:57  (00:23)    
root     pts/1        192.168.1.254    Mon Mar 23 12:33 - 12:59  (00:25)    
root     pts/0        192.168.1.254    Mon Mar 23 12:26 - 12:58  (00:32)    
runlevel (to lvl 3)   2.6.32-504.el6.x Mon Mar 23 12:13 - 12:39  (00:25)    
reboot   system boot  2.6.32-504.el6.x Mon Mar 23 12:13 - 13:01  (00:47)    
shutdown system down  2.6.32-504.el6.x Fri Mar 20 17:43 - 12:13 (2+18:30)   
runlevel (to lvl 0)   2.6.32-504.el6.x Fri Mar 20 17:43 - 17:43  (00:00)    
root     pts/1        192.168.1.254    Fri Jan  2 08:29 - down  (77+09:13) 

wtmp begins Fri Jan  2 08:29:32 2015
[root@jacken ~]# 


本文转自Jacken_yang 51CTO博客,原文链接:http://blog.51cto.com/linuxnote/1623336,如需转载请自行联系原作者


相关文章
|
20小时前
|
安全 网络协议 Linux
linux必学的60个命令
Linux是一个功能强大的操作系统,提供了许多常用的命令行工具,用于管理文件、目录、进程、网络和系统配置等。以下是Linux必学的60个命令的概览,但请注意,这里可能无法列出所有命令的完整语法和选项,仅作为参考
|
22小时前
|
监控 Linux 数据处理
|
22小时前
|
编解码 Ubuntu Linux
|
1天前
|
JSON Linux 数据格式
Linux命令发送http
请注意,`curl`命令非常灵活,可以根据您的需求进行多种配置和自定义。您可以查看 `curl`命令的文档以获取更多详细信息。
4 0
|
2天前
|
安全 Linux 测试技术
|
2天前
|
安全 Linux Windows
Linux中Shutdown命令使用介绍
Linux中Shutdown命令使用介绍
10 2
|
3天前
|
缓存 关系型数据库 Linux
Linux目录结构:深入理解与命令创建指南
Linux目录结构:深入理解与命令创建指南
|
3天前
|
数据挖掘 Linux vr&ar
Linux命令实战:解决日常问题的利器
Linux命令实战:解决日常问题的利器
|
3天前
|
NoSQL Linux Redis
Redis的介绍,以及Redis的安装(本机windows版,虚拟机Linux版)和Redis常用命令的介绍
Redis的介绍,以及Redis的安装(本机windows版,虚拟机Linux版)和Redis常用命令的介绍
17 0
|
3天前
|
安全 Linux Shell
linux基础命令详解
linux基础命令详解
10 0